What is the average salary in Sartell, MN?

The average salary in Sartell, MN is $53,041 per year.

Sartell, MN offers a range of salary opportunities across different industries. The average yearly salary is approximately $53,041. This figure provides a general idea of the earnings potential in the area. People in various job sectors can find decent compensation here.


Salaries vary widely based on the industry and job role. Some common salary brackets include:

  • 29,000 - 38,182 dollars for entry-level positions
  • 47,364 - 56,545 dollars for mid-level roles
  • 65,727 - 74,909 dollars for senior-level jobs
  • 84,091 - 93,273 dollars for managerial positions
  • 102,455 - 111,636 dollars for specialized roles

These figures give a clear picture of what different levels of experience can expect to earn.

How does the cost of living in Sartell, MN compare to the national average?

The cost of living index in Sartell, MN, stands at 94, which is 6% below the nationwide average of 100. This lower cost reflects more affordable housing, groceries, utilities, transportation, and miscellaneous expenses. The slightly higher healthcare costs do not offset the overall lower cost of living, making Sartell an attractive option for budget-conscious individuals. Each category in Sartell’s cost of living shows varying degrees of affordability. Housing costs are 5% lower, while groceries are only 2% below the national average. Utilities and transportation costs are about 3% and 13% lower, respectively. Miscellaneous costs also come in at 10% below the national average, offering significant savings in these areas. Overall, Sartell provides a cost-effective living environment compared to the U.S. average.

Sartell, MN, offers a cost of living that is slightly below the nationwide average, making it an attractive option for many job seekers. The housing index in Sartell is 95, which is 5% less than the national average. This lower housing cost can significantly reduce living expenses for residents. Groceries in Sartell are priced at 98, nearly matching the national average, so residents can expect similar costs for food items. Utilities in Sartell are at 97, which is also close to the national average, offering small savings on essential services.


Transportation costs in Sartell are notably lower, with an index of 87, which is 13% below the national average. This can result in considerable savings for those who rely on personal vehicles for commuting. Healthcare costs in Sartell are slightly higher, standing at 102, which means residents might spend a bit more on medical services. Miscellaneous costs, including entertainment and personal care, are at 90, providing a 10% reduction compared to the national average. Overall, Sartell presents a cost of living that is competitive and often more affordable in several key areas.
